At Vast, our mission is to contribute to a future where billions of people are living and thriving in space. We are building artificial gravity space stations, allowing long-term stays in space without the adverse effects of zero-gravity. Our initial crewed space habitat will be Haven-1, scheduled to be the world’s first commercial space station when it launches into low earth orbit in May 2026. Vast is looking for a Director of Avionics Manufacturing, reporting to the Senior Vice President of Manufacturing, to support the development and manufacturing  of artificial-gravity, human-rated space stations.  

This will be a  , exempt position located in our Long Beach location. 

This position will lead a team that is responsible for building and testing avionics hardware and harnesses.  This is a high impact position and will require scaling up the team in rapid fashion to support the Haven program.   

Responsibilities: 

  • Lead a team of manufacturing engineers, technicians, and managers in planning, building, and testing Haven-1 avionics.   
  • Identify resource needs - equipment, headcount, and skills - required to deliver hardware to integration per the Haven program schedule. 
  • Continuously improve manufacturing processes and workflows to enhance productivity, efficiency, and quality. Implement lean manufacturing principles and other industry best practices to streamline operations and reduce waste.
  • Drive the creation and implementation of required process specifications and  manufacturing standards to manufacture avionics hardware for human spaceflight. 
  • Develop and implement key performance indicators to track manufacturing performance. 
  • Partner closely with Engineering and Demand Planning to plan and schedule development and flight hardware manufacturing.  
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including engineering, supply chain, quality and other manufacturing leaders, to ensure effective coordination and communication across departments. 
  • Assess the skills and capabilities of the team and identify areas for development and training to enhance performance &  effectiveness. 

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ical, Mechanical, Aerospace, or Manufacturing Engineering.
  • 10+ years of experience in  aerospace or electronics manufacturing, with at least 5 years of leadership experience. 
  • Familiarity with testing of avionics hardware such as thermal, vibration, and functional tests.
  • Demonstrated success with managing electro-mechanical production or harness manufacturing through rapid growth and rate increases.  

Preferred Skills & Experience:

  • Experience with new production introduction and transitioning from development to production.
  • Ability to set up production processes and systems to build aerospace products in an AS9100 quality system.  
  • Working knowledge of avionics/s[ace standards such as IPC-A-610, IPC/WHMA-A-620,  NASA-STD-8739.4, or SMC-S-016
  • Direct working knowledge of environmental testing, including thermal, thermal vacuum, vibration, and shock testing.
  • Lean-sigma certification and implementation experience. 
  • Familiarity with conformal coating, soldering, staking, and underfill processes.

U.S. EXPORT CONTROL COMPLIANCE STATUS

The person hired will have access to information and items subject to U.S. export controls, and therefore, must either be a “U.S. person” as defined by 22 C.F.R. § 120.62 or otherwise eligible for deemed export licensing. This status includes U.S. citizens, U.S. nationals, lawful permanent residents (green card holders), and asylees and refugees with such status granted, not pending.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
